Five
unarmed civilians were killed and several others were injured in Rhamo,
Mandera County.
On Thursday May 15, 2014, one Gharri owned
passenger vehicle was ambushed at Rhamo by the
Al
Shebab sympathizing Degodia rebels. Also, two
Camel herders were killed in the Takaba District
at Khofole by the Degodia gunmen. However,
nothing has been done by the Kenyan government.
This is believed to be retaliation for the
Degodia militia who were killed earlier after
clashing with unknown gunmen who completely
overwhelmed them.
According to a reliable source, it is estimated
that the Degodia lost nearly ten militia men and
a few more were severely injured. Subsequently,
the Degodia governor of Wajir County then
ordered his clansmen to attack and get revenge.
As a result, innocent civilians from Rhamu lost
their lives. Also, it is documented fact that

The
Gabra and Borana Conflict has reached unchartered territories.
The Marsabit County government have accused the
Oromo Liberation Front of carrying out the
current killing of 4 Gabra herdsmen and their
herds.
On Saturday, January 04, 2014, four Gabra
herdsmen and over 37 of their animals were
killed at the Oda watering point in Moyale
district just 50 meters away from Oda Police
post. The 37 herds killed were consists of 22
camels, 13 Goats and 2 cattle.
Why did the police fail to protect those
herdsmen and their animals from being
slaughtered, especially when it happened so
close to their post?
